Fashion Reborn Advances Sustainable Consumption Through Textile Repair and Upcycling
According to UNEP, each year, more than 92 million tons of textile waste are generated globally. Fashion Reborn responds to this challenge by reimagining fashion at its roots.
In November 2025, the Green Earth Action Foundation in collaboration with GEAF Ambassadors Bilkisu Garba and Farida Nabegu held the second edition of Fashion Reborn at Wassa IDP Camp. The event supported school children and adolescent girls with upcycled school bags and reusable sanitary pads. The intervention combined education, environmental sustainability, and community empowerment.Impact
The initiative collected 891.34 kg of textile waste along with 148 discarded sacks. The upcycled bags reached 150 children, mostly orphans and vulnerable children, trained 45 adolescent girls on pad usage, and distributed 50 reusable pads.
